Homemade Hot Pockets instructions

  1. Cut chicken into 1-2" cubes, drizzle with olive oil. Season with salt pepper, garlic powder and poultry seasoning. Toss to coat and cook on med high in a skillet until cooked through, set aside..

  2. Cut broccoli florets into bite size pieces and steam until tender. You can use frozen.. Just thaw and chop and drain well..

  3. Preheat oven to 375. Mix together chicken, broccoli and cheeses.

  4. Unroll dough; cut into 4 (6x4-inch) rectangles. Place dough rectangles on ungreased cookie sheet. Top half of each short side of rectangle with about 1/2 cup broccoli chicken mixture..

  5. Fold dough over filling, firmly pressing edges with fork to seal. With fork, prick top of each foldover to allow steam to escape..

  6. Bake 13 to 15 minutes or until deep golden brown. Serve warm.
